
A dupe is a product that has similar qualities to a designer or high-end brand but is not affiliated with the brand itself. Dupe perfumes are usually more affordable than their designer counterparts and smell similar, but are not a 100% match. For example, Lidl's perfume range includes Suddenly Madame Glamour, which is a dupe of Coco Mademoiselle, and Suddenly Diamonds, which is a dupe of BOSS Orange. With the rising popularity of expensive niche fragrances, consumers are increasingly turning to dupe perfumes as a more affordable alternative.

Lidl's G Bellini X-Bolt is a dupe for Hugo Boss Bottled
G Bellini X-Bolt is a fragrance for men with top notes of lemon, lime, and tarragon; middle notes of apple and floral notes; and base notes of vanilla, woody notes, and balsamic notes. The opening scent is identical to Hugo Boss Bottled, but after an hour, it changes direction. The X-Bolt has a stronger citrus focus, while the Hugo Boss Bottled is more fruit-focused.
The Lidl fragrance is a great affordable option, with a price range of €4-7 for a 50-75ml bottle. It has moderate projection and an average longevity of about 6 hours, while the Hugo Boss Bottled only lasts about 1 hour.
Some people may have moral reservations about such close imitations of designer fragrances. However, the concept of supermarket 'own-label' products is based on the imitation of more expensive brand equivalents, and the Lidl perfumes are such remarkable copies that they are impressive.
It is worth noting that how a perfume smells can vary from person to person, and it is always a good idea to test a fragrance before purchasing to ensure it suits your individual body chemistry.

Baccarat Rouge 540, the luxury scent that Ambery Saffron is inspired by, comes in two different fragrances: Extrait de Parfum and Eau de Parfum. The Extrait has more depth, longevity, and projection than the Eau de Parfum, and feels heavier and more powerful. The Baccarat Rouge 540 Extrait adds a more substantial toasted quality to the fragrance, while the Eau de Parfum is slightly more airy and feminine-leaning.
Both the Extrait de Parfum and Eau de Parfum of Baccarat Rouge 540 share the same scent profile, which is elegantly luxurious and intense. It opens with a powerful scent of amber wood, followed by notes of jasmine and cedar, creating a fruity, sugary aroma. In addition to the two perfumes, Baccarat Rouge 540 is also available as a candle, hair spray, body oil, and body cream.
